This Graffiti Wall In South Delhi Honours The Frontline Workers In The Fight Against COVID-19

delhidweller

Bookmark

2020 had not just been the start of a new decade but it also changed life as we knew it. The year saw the setting in of the COVID-19 pandemic throughout the world with countries going into lockdown and life seemed to come to standstill. But despite all odds, there were a few people who continued to work day and night to keep us safe and there’s a wall in South Delhi decked up with a mural in their honour. 

Honouring The Frontline Workers | The COVID-19 pandemic is still a huge worry and though some of us do have a choice of working from home, there are many who don’t. And these are the same people who’ve been working tirelessly since last year, so that we can remain safe and recover. We’re talking about doctors, nurses, delivery people, policemen, watchmen and many more. And to honour them, there’s a graffiti wall in R.K. Puram that’s totally worth checking out.

Though it’s a simple graffiti of four people wearing masks, the message is loud and clear. The frontline warriors of COVID-19 pandemic working hard to keep us safe and the need to wear masks at all times when in public.

So, the next time you’re around the corner, make sure to click a selfie in front of this wall and don’t forget to wear your mask!

Where | R.K. Puram Market
